Section 971.05. -Review of uses requiring a special exception. <br /> (9) General criteria for review of special exception uses. Prior to approval by the board of county <br /> commissioners, a special exception use applicant must present evidence of compliance with the below <br /> cited general criteria as well as specific criteria for the respective special exception use cited herein in <br /> Chapter 971, regulations for specific land uses. The applicant shall have the burden of establishing,by <br /> competent material and substantial evidence,the existence of the facts and conditions which this chapter <br /> requires for approval. The applicant shall have the responsibility to present evidence in the form of <br /> testimony, exhibits, documents, models, plans and the like to support the application for approval of a <br /> special exception use. <br /> (a)Consistency with comprehensive plan and zoning code. The proposed use shall be consistent with the <br /> comprehensive plan and with the stated purpose and intent of the appropriate district regulations and <br /> all applicable regulations within this chapter. <br /> (b)Compatibility with surrounding land uses. The proposed use and its location shall be compatible with <br /> surrounding land uses and the general character of the area,based on consideration of such potential <br /> impacts as traffic generation, drainage, nuisance impacts, lighting, appearance,_and other factors <br /> potentially impacting the character and stability of the surrounding area. <br /> (c)No adverse impacts on public health, safety, and general welfare. The proposed use and its location <br /> and method of operation shall promote the public health, safety, and general welfare. The proposal <br /> shall include any landscape and structural improvements,public facility expansions,and operational <br /> restrictions or procedures required to effectively mitigate potential negative impacts of the use. <br /> (d)Promote orderly development. The use and proposed location shall promote orderly and efficient <br /> development considering such factors as impact on public facilities,preservation of neighborhood <br /> integrity, and similar factors impacting orderly development of the area. <br /> FAConununity Development\Users\CurDev\BCC\2013 BCC\OutdoorStorageauachment.doe ATTACHMENT 7 3 17 <br />
